Definitions of visitation rights words
- noun visitation rights the legal right granted to a divorced or separated parent to visit a child in the custody of the other parent. 1
- noun plural visitation rights If a parent who is divorced and does not live with their child has visitation rights, they officially have the right to spend time with their child. 0
